Installing drivers and software
Installing an operating system
The ZOTAC ZBOX does not ship with an operating system preinstalled. The user must install
the operating system before the ZOTAC ZBOX can be used. The following operating systems
are supported:
• Windows 7 / 8.1 / 10 32/64-bit
Follow the instructions below to install an operating system:
1. Attach external DVD drive via USB 3.0 or 2.0 ports.
Note: USB 3.1 port / USB 3.1 Type-C port does not support OS installation.
2. Insert disk for operating system (Windows or Linux).
3. Wait for the ZOTAC ZBOX to boot from the disk.
4. Follow the onscreen directions to install the operating system.
5. Install system drivers to gain full functionality of the ZOTAC ZBOX hardware and features.
Installing system drivers
Before you can use the full features of the ZOTAC ZBOX, the system drivers must be installed.
The following types of operating systems are supported by the ZOTAC ZBOX driver DVD and
USB ash drive:
• Windows 7 / 8.1 / 10 32/64-bit
Follow the instructions below to install the system drivers:
1. Insert the ZOTAC ZBOX driver DVD or driver USB ash drive. If autorun is enabled, the
driver installation main menu will show up automatically. If autorun is disabled, you may
click the le Launch.EXE to bring up the driver installation main menu.
2. The following drivers are available on the DVD and USB ash drive:
• Intel Chipset Driver
• HDA Sound Driver
• Intel Graphics Driver
• Ethernet PCI-E Driver
• Wireless Network Driver
• Intel Management Engine
